SUMMARY OF RESULTS

Scour depth (ft)


Sr No. Method
Below water
1 lacey 25.4

2 Inglis 29.3

3 Brown

3a Sustained floods 35.5

3b Sudden & short-lived floods 26.9

3c Fluctuating floods 21.0

3d Gorges having alluvium bed 35.5

4 Schoklitsch 56.2

5 Veronese 54.7

6 zimmerman & maniak 59.4

Average 38.2
